css是什么文件,什么是CSS文件?
CSS(层叠款式表,Cascading Style Sheets)是一种用于描绘HTML或XML(包含如SVG、MathML等)文档款式的款式表言语。它用于为网页上的元素供给款式,例如字体、色彩、距离、布局等。
CSS文件一般是一个文本文件,扩展名为`.css`。这个文件包含了各种CSS规矩,这些规矩界说了网页上元素的外观和布局。当浏览器加载HTML页面时,它会一起加载并运用相关的CSS文件,以确认页面上的元素怎么显现。
CSS的层叠特性意味着当多个款式规矩运用于同一个元素时,浏览器会依照必定的次序运用这些规矩,一般是内部款式掩盖外部款式,后界说的款式掩盖先界说的款式。此外,CSS还供给了多种挑选器,使得开发者能够十分准确地挑选需求款式的HTML元素。
什么是CSS文件?
CSS,即层叠款式表(Cascading Style Sheets),是一种用于描绘HTML或XML等文件款式的计算机言语。它经过界说一系列规矩来操控网页元素的显现办法,如字体、色彩、布局等。CSS文件是网页规划中不可或缺的一部分,它使得网页内容与表现形式别离,进步了网页的可保护性和灵活性。
CSS文件的特色
CSS文件具有以下特色:
文本格式:CSS文件是一种文本类型的文件,能够运用任何文本修改器进行修改。
扩展名:CSS文件的扩展名一般为.css,例如style.css、main.css等。
独立文件:CSS文件能够是一个独立的文件,也能够嵌入到HTML文件中。
层叠性:CSS规矩具有层叠性,当多个规矩运用于同一元素时,浏览器会依据优先级和规矩来历决议终究款式。
兼容性:CSS文件具有杰出的兼容性,能够在不同的浏览器和设备上正常显现。
CSS文件的效果
CSS文件在网页规划中具有以下效果:
操控网页布局:CSS能够准确操控网页元素的布局,如宽度、高度、边距、边框等。
美化网页款式:CSS能够设置网页元素的字体、色彩、布景等款式,使网页更具吸引力。
进步网页可保护性:经过将款式与内容别离,CSS使得网页的保护和更新愈加便利。
优化网页功能:CSS能够削减HTML文件的巨细,进步网页的加载速度。
呼应式规划:CSS支撑呼应式规划,能够依据不同设备屏幕尺度主动调整网页布局和款式。
CSS文件的编写办法
CSS文件的编写办法如下:
挑选适宜的文本修改器:能够运用记事本、Sublime Text、Visual Studio Code等文本修改器编写CSS文件。
设置款式特点:在CSS文件中,运用特点和值来设置元素的款式,如color、font-size、margin等。
保存文件:将编写好的CSS文件保存为.css扩展名,并保证文件名与HTML文件中的引证共同。
CSS文件的引证办法
CSS文件能够经过以下办法在HTML文件中引证:
内联款式:在HTML元素的style特点中直接编写CSS代码。
CSS文件的运用实例
以下是一个简略的CSS文件运用实例:
body {
background-color: f0f0f0;
font-family: Arial, sans-serif;
h1 {
color: 333;
text-align: center;
p {
color: 666;
line-height: 1.6;
在上面的CSS文件中,咱们设置了网页的布景色彩、字体、标题和阶段款式。当将此CSS文件引进HTML文件时,网页将依照设置的款式进行显现。
CSS文件是网页规划中不可或缺的一部分,它经过界说一系列规矩来操控网页元素的显现办法。把握CSS文件的基本常识,能够协助咱们更好地进行网页规划和开发。在往后的学习和工作中,不断堆集CSS常识,将有助于进步咱们的网页制造水平。
猜你喜欢
- 前端开发
vue项目实战视频,从入门到实战,轻松把握Vue开发
以下是几套引荐的Vue项目实战视频教程,合适不同阶段的学习者:1.前端Vue项目实战视频教程全集(82P)链接:内容:该系列视频合计82条,涵盖了从项目功用演示、开发预备到创立项目并运转的具体过程,合适全面学习Vu...
2025-01-14 0 - 前端开发
html图片翻滚,html网页怎么完成图片轮播作用
在HTML中,你能够运用CSS来完成图片的翻滚作用。以下是一个简略的示例,展现了怎么运用CSS来创立一个带有翻滚条的图片容器:```htmlScrollableImage.scrollcontainer{width:300...
2025-01-14 0 - 前端开发
html解析json,```html JSON Parsing Example User Information
HTML解析JSON一般意味着将JSON数据嵌入到HTML文档中,并经过JavaScript进行解析。下面是一个根本的示例,展现了如何将JSON数据嵌入到HTML文档中,并运用JavaScript进行解析。首要,假定咱们有一个JSON目标,...
2025-01-14 1 - 前端开发
jquery获取标签, 基本概念
基本概念什么是jQuery?jQuery是一个快速、小型且功用丰厚的JavaScript库。它经过简练的语法和跨浏览器兼容性,简化了JavaScript的开发进程。1.运用选择器元素选择器类选择器类选择器答应你经过元素的类名获取元素...
2025-01-14 1 - 前端开发
css 文字,字体款式
1.`fontfamily`:设置文字的字体。例如,`fontfamily:Arial,sansserif;`。2.`fontsize`:设置文字的巨细。能够运用像素(px)、点(pt)、英寸(in)等单位。例如,`fontsi...
2025-01-14 0 - 前端开发
vue购物车事例,项目布景
1.Vue之购物车事例(含资料)该事例具体介绍了怎么运用Vue.js结构开发一个购物车项目,涵盖了烘托功用、删去功用、修正产品数量、全选和反选功用,以及核算选中的产品总价和总数量。具体代码和资料能够在找到。2.vue3项目(八)...
2025-01-14 0 - 前端开发
jquery设置input的值, 根底用法
在jQuery中,你能够运用`.val`办法来设置或获取`input`元素的值。以下是一个简略的示例,展现了怎么运用`.val`办法来设置`input`元素的值:```javascript$.ready{$.val;}qwe2;`...
2025-01-14 1 - 前端开发
vue结构建立, 环境预备
Vue结构建立攻略Vue.js是一个渐进式JavaScript结构,用于构建用户界面。它易于上手,一起也能处理杂乱的运用场景。以下是建立Vue结构的根本进程:1.环境预备Node.js和npm:Vue运用npm...
2025-01-14 3